Writing About our Favorite Animal

            



             2nd graders in Mrs. Brandner’s class have been doing opinion writing these past few weeks. Their most recent task was to write about their favorite animal. 

            First, they mapped out their ideas. Students organized their thoughts in 3 separate parts: introduction, the body and the conclusion.

The introduction includes what we call a “hook” - something that grabs the reader’s attention right away. Then they briefly  explain what the essay is about.  The body includes 3 reasons why that animal is their favorite. The focus of this part is using transition words. The conclusion just wraps it all up. 


            Once they were done mapping out their ideas, they wrote the rough draft of their 3 paragraph essay.  We showed students a few proofreading marks and showed them how to proofread their paper and notate the things that need to be corrected. 






Then they were ready to write their final copy. As you can see, they really have the process down. Especially considering this is their first time proofreading and editing.
